Anne Kerr Obituary

Anne Elizabeth (Young) Kerr, 75, of Old Washington passed away Saturday (June 8, 2019) at SEORMC.

 She was born September 28, 1943 in Fairborn and was the daughter of the late Gilbert Young and Mary Jo (Fager) Eldridge.

 Anne was a retired registered nurse.  She received her nursing degree from Capital University, and her Master’s degree in counseling from Liberty University.  She was previously employed with Grant Hospital, Children’s Hospital and Area Agency on Aging.  She was a member of Assembly of God where she was a secretary and counselor, and a mentor to many. She was also a Navy veteran.

 In addition to her parents she was preceded in death by an infant son Timothy; son Matthew E. Breece; and a sister-in-law Nancy Young.

 She is survived by her husband Gary Kerr whom she married November 3, 1981; two sons, Mark Breece of Kimbolton and John Kerr of Cambridge; one brother Robert Young of PA; two sisters, Janie (Jim) Payne of GA and Margie (Paul) Keller of North Carolina; six grandchildren, Tyler, Nathan, London, Ian, Liam and Gia; several nieces and nephews.

 Visitation will be Tuesday from 6:00 to 8:00 p.m. at Black-Epperson Funeral Home, Byesville and Wednesday from 10:00 a.m. until 11:00 a.m. at Assembly of God Church with services will follow with Pastor Joe Summers officiating.  Burial will follow in Old Washington Cemetery.
